1) Transfers
While in SSC there are certain posts where candidates are placed only in Delhi. In most of the posts, frequency of transfer is very low. I have discussed about SCC posts in my previous post.
No bank accepts any request to change posting location in first two years of service. So if you have been selected in IBPS PO III, wait to throw party. May be you are living in Delhi and get placed in Kerala. Yes, it is possible. I cracked IBPS PO twice, I am from Ludhiana and once I placed in Mumbai and second time I placed in Bangalore. I didn't join. So if you are really serious about PO then make up your mind to go away from your home-city.

In Bank PO, various banks ask for upto 3 years bond. While there is no such bond in case of SSC posts. In case you get better opportunity or you want to start your own business or you are preparing for UPSC, you don't need to pay even a single penny while leaving the job in SSC.While SSC CGL lots has lots of benefits over IBPS PO but it's relatively difficult to crack SSC CGL than IBPS PO. In IBPS PO there is selection ratio of about 2% whereas in SSC selection ratio is less than 0.5% (After Tier I and Tier II exams).
